Paulus, F. W., Ohmann, S., Von Gontard, A., & Popow, C. (2018). Internet gaming disorder in children and adolescents: a systematic review. Developmental Medicine & Child Neurology, 60(7), 645-659.
In this article, the writer has used secondary research methodology and collected data from different platforms/databases including PsycINFO, ERIC, PubMed and PsyARTICELS. The researcher has conducted a vast amount of data from 1991-2016. On the basis f this data, the writer claimed that the increasing rate of Internet Gaming Disorder (IGD) is increasing behavioral issues among people for example inability of decision making, mood changes, self deficient and deficiency of social skills. Research shows that excessive use of online video games can reduce the interplay between internal and external factors that can decrease individual abilities and confidence of an individual. The main objective of this paper is to study increasing pertinent social and personal issues among children and adolescents due to the increasing culture of video gaming. This research claims that IGD is the major pathway of increasing social and personal issues and behavioral disorders among children.

Ferguson, C. J., Barr, H., Figueroa, G., Foley, K., Gallimore, A., LaQuea, R., ... & Stevens, J. (2015). Digital poison? Three studies examining the influence of violent video games on youth. Computers in Human Behavior, 50, 399-410.
In this article, the writer described the relationship between increasing violent behavior among college students and the usage of violent video games. The writer has used primary research methodology and collected data from three different studies including youth aged 12-18. Students involved in the research were asked to play violent and non-violent behavior and their actions have been studied under different activities. Research shows that participants using more violent games show more aggressive behavior in different activities in comparison with students who were using non-violent content. However, it shows that young people with prior mental symptoms show no more influence due to violent games. This study also reflects that involvement of family or peer as instructions on gaming do not bring positive outcome on children's behavior.
